Landscape Hardscaping in Boston, MA
Landscape hardscaping services encompass the installation and construction of durable, non-living elements that enhance the functionality and aesthetic appeal of outdoor spaces. Typical projects include patios, walkways, retaining walls, fire pits, driveways, and outdoor kitchens. These features are designed to provide long-lasting structures that improve curb appeal, create defined outdoor living areas, and add value to a property. Homeowners often seek guidance on selecting the right materials, understanding the scope of work involved, and ensuring that the hardscape complements existing landscaping and architectural styles.
Before requesting landscape hardscaping services, property owners should consider the overall design goals and how the new features will integrate with existing elements. It’s helpful to have a clear idea of the desired style, the intended use of the space, and any specific material preferences. Understanding the site’s terrain, drainage considerations, and local regulations can also influence project planning. Gathering this information in advance can help ensure that the final result aligns with expectations and enhances the property's outdoor environment.

Common Landscape Hardscaping Jobs
Patio installation - creates functional outdoor living spaces for relaxing and entertaining.
Retaining walls - provides erosion control and adds visual structure to landscape designs.
Walkways and pathways - enhances accessibility and defines garden or yard areas.
Driveway paving - improves curb appeal and provides durable surfaces for vehicle traffic.
Fire pits and outdoor fireplaces - offers cozy gathering spots for outdoor enjoyment.
Landscape edging - helps keep mulch, soil, and grass neatly contained for a polished look.
Landscape Hardscaping Questions
What is landscape hardscaping? Landscape hardscaping involves the installation of non-living features such as patios, walkways, retaining walls, and fire pits to enhance outdoor spaces.
What materials are commonly used in hardscaping projects? Common materials include stone, concrete, brick, and pavers,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al.
How can hardscaping improve a property’s outdoor area? Hardscaping adds functionality, structure, and visual interest, making outdoor spaces more usable and attractive.
Are hardscaping features suitable for small or large yards? Hardscaping can be customized to fit both small and large yards, providing tailored solutions for any property size.
